Japanese sunscreens are celebrated globally for their superior formulations and skin protection capabilities. Here’s why they are a top choice for your skincare routine.
Cutting-Edge Ingredients
Japanese sunscreens utilize advanced chemical filters like Tinosorb S and M, combined with skin-friendly ingredients such as hyaluronic acid and collagen. This blend not only offers robust UV protection but also enhances skin health with hydrating and anti-aging benefits.
Lightweight and Pleasant Texture
Unlike the thicker, greasier textures of many Western sunscreens, Japanese products are light, non-sticky, and leave no white cast. Their gel-like consistency allows for easy application, making them ideal for daily use under makeup.
Rigorous Protection Standards
Japan’s PA rating system ensures high protection against UVA rays, which cause skin aging, complemented by high SPF ratings for UVB protection. This meticulous approach offers comprehensive defense against sun damage.
Focus on Aesthetics and Sensitivity
Japanese sunscreens come in various forms, including tinted versions and those suitable for sensitive skin. Innovations also prioritize environmental impact, with reef-safe options that avoid harmful chemicals like oxybenzone.
